We are looking for a Batch maker Colors & Flavors interested in starting a SWEET career as part of our Quality Control team at PIM’s Somerset site in New Jersey.
JOB OVERVIEW
Prepare and pre-weigh acids, vitamins, starch & other ingredients for five Moguls plus Fruitroll line for 24/7 operations based on production schedule, which includes creating M3 data tracking / inventory labels for all items. Handle all color & flavor solution returns for each Mogul and Fruitroll line for 24/7 operation, using the M3 data system. Deliver dry ingredients and solutions to their perspective mogul / kitchen staging areas. Mix ingredients and prepare poly glaze for in house consumption on all four moguls.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Prepare dry ingredient and solutions for Mogul / Kitchen production
Use proper PPE’S according to task at hand
Use M3 data system for inventory and label creation
Report food safety and quality issues to Plant management and SQFP
Follow PIM Brands GMP rules
Monitor fellow employees for adherence to GMP’s
Weigh out ingredients based on formulation
Mix ingredients based on formulation
Label ingredients and solutions with item name, lot number and number of pounds
Inspect and disposition all ingredients returned from the Moguls / Kitchen
Check scales and verify there are in working order daily
Perform daily inventory of ingredients used at the Moguls / Kitchen
Act as a subject matter expert for the batching dept.
Ability to work additional hours as needed
